The Enduring Legacy of Dolly Parton: More Than Just Music
Dolly Parton's influence on music and culture is undeniable. Born on January 19, 1946, in Locust Ridge, Tennessee, she rose from humble beginnings to become a global icon. Britannica notes that Parton is "best known for pioneering the interface between country and pop music styles." Her journey from a poor farming family to a celebrated singer, songwriter, actress, and philanthropist is a testament to her talent, hard work, and unwavering spirit.
Parton's career spans six decades, with 49 studio albums, including her 2023 album "Rockstar," which became her highest-charting Billboard album. She has written countless hit songs, starred in numerous films, and built a business empire that includes Dollywood, a popular theme park in Pigeon Forge, Tennessee.
Beyond her artistic achievements, Parton is also known for her philanthropic efforts. Her Dollywood Foundation supports various causes, including education and literacy. Her Imagination Library, for example, provides free books to children from birth to age five, regardless of their family's income. This initiative has distributed millions of books worldwide, making a significant impact on early childhood literacy.

Dolly Parton's Stampede: More Than Just Music
Beyond her music and film career, Dolly Parton has also created a unique entertainment experience called Dolly Parton's Stampede. This dinner show features thirty-two magnificent horses and a cast of top-notch riders who perform daring feats of trick riding and competition. The show also includes music, dancing, special effects, and family-friendly comedy. Dolly Parton's Stampede is a testament to Parton's entrepreneurial spirit and her commitment to providing quality entertainment for families.

Dolly Rebecca Parton (born January 19, 1946) is an American singer, songwriter, actress, and philanthropist, known primarily as a country musician. After achieving success as a songwriter for others, Parton released her debut album in 1967 with Hello, I'm Dolly, commencing a career spanning 60 years and 49 studio albums, including 2023's Rockstar, which became her highest-charting Billboard ...

Dolly Parton (born January 19, 1946, Locust Ridge, Tennessee, U.S.) is an American country music singer, guitarist, and actress best known for pioneering the interface between country and pop music styles.. Early life. Parton was born into a poor farming family, the fourth of 12 children. She displayed an aptitude and passion for music at an early age, and as a child she was a featured singer ...
